WASH LINEN PROPERLY

Linen fabric is becoming an increasingly popular choice for making costumes. Linen is a delicate and easily damaged fabric, so knowing how to wash linen clothes correctly will help preserve color fastness and avoid wrinkling of the fabric.

1. Some things to keep in mind when washing linen

Before we get started with detailed instructions on how to wash linen, there are a few important things you need to keep in mind to ensure the washing process is as effective as possible. Here are some things to pay attention to to preserve the quality of fabric:

  • Sorting linen: Before washing, sort linen by color and fabric type, because linen is likely to lose color during the first wash. This helps prevent the risk of color fading and helps preserve linen in the best way.
  • Check the label: Always read and follow the care instructions on the product label. These instructions will provide important information about water temperature, detergent type, and other instructions to follow.
  • Choose the right detergent: Choose a detergent suitable for linen items. Avoid using strong detergents that can reduce the durability and discolor the fabric.
  • Clean your washing machine: Before washing linen, make sure your washing machine has been cleaned to prevent dirt or grease from previous washes.
  • Gentle wash or hand wash mode: Choose a gentle wash mode or hand wash if possible, to reduce pressure on fabric fibers and protect the quality of linen. At the same time, it also helps linen clothes maintain their shape longer.
  • Dry in light sunlight: After washing, dry clothes in light sunlight to deodorize and kill bacteria. Avoid exposing clothes to direct sunlight to avoid fading.
  • Store properly: When completely dry, fold the item and store it in a cool place to avoid wrinkling and protect the fabric from the effects of light.

2.How to wash linen by hand

  • Washing linen by hand can be an effective way to preserve the product’s quality and appearance. Here are detailed instructions for how to wash linen by hand:

Step 1: First, pour warm or cold water into a large bowl or basin. Then, add mild detergent or linen-specific detergent to the water and stir well to create foam.
Step 2: Place the clothes in the basin, gently press to ensure the detergent is absorbed evenly into the shirt. Then, soak the clothes for about 5 – 10 minutes to remove dirt stuck on the shirt.
Step 3: Gently rub the clothes to remove stains or stains on linen fabric. Avoid working too hard to prevent wrinkling and damage to the linen fabric. Next, rinse with clean water several times to ensure complete removal of detergent.
Step 4: Gently wring the clothes dry. Finally, hang the clothes outside to dry, but limit exposure to direct sunlight to avoid damage and reduce the color fastness of the fabric.


3. How to wash linen with a washing machine

  • Washing linen in a washing machine can be a convenient option, but you must know how to ensure safety and best preserve the quality of the fabric. Below are detailed instructions on how to wash linen with a washing machine that you can refer to:

Step 1: Sort linen items by color and fabric type. Avoid washing with other fabrics to prevent the fabric from fading and bleeding together.
Step 2: Pour a small amount of mild detergent or specialized detergent into the detergent compartment of the washing machine. Avoid using strong bleach or chlorine. Choose a gentle wash cycle and cold or warm water depending on the instructions on the product label.
Step 3: Place linen clothes in the washing machine, avoid overloading the washing machine to ensure the clothes are washed evenly and without damage.
Step 4: After completing the washing process, take it out and gently spin it dry. Finally, hang your clothes to dry outdoors or indoors. If necessary, you can also dry at low temperature with a dryer.
